Tina, whose real name is Ernestina, is so small she can use a peanut shell for a boat, but her favourite pastime is seeing the world from the vantage point of someone's hat. Writer/activist Jane Jacobs wrote this story for her grandaughter, Caitlin.
"Karen Reczuch's illustrations are excellent, even though this is her first book. The characters come to life easily in Reczuch's hands. Even Tina seems believable."Journal of Canadian Materials for Young People
